Job Opportunities
- We’re looking for a Sales & Marketing Manager who’s strategic, creative, and ready to take Arkel to the next level both in Canada and internationally.
🎯 Your Mission
- Drive sales growth and profitability through strong relationships, innovative strategies, and digital excellence.
🚀 You Are Someone Who :
- Wants to elevate a local brand to a global stage.
- Has solid experience in sales, marketing, and e-commerce.
- Is skilled with Shopify, Klaviyo, HubSpot, and other marketing tools.
- Is proactive, organized, and resourceful.
Thrives in both strategic planning and hands-on execution. - Is fluent in English and French.
- Loves cycling, the outdoors, and authentic teamwork.
🚲 Key Responsibilities
- Develop and execute business strategies to grow sales in Canada and abroad.
- Define, coordinate, and manage marketing plans and budgets.
- Partner with external collaborators on marketing and communication initiatives.
- Support brand development, product strategy, and go-to-market activities.
- Acquire new retailers and expand sales channels (marketplaces, distributors).
- Oversee customer service and support both B2C and B2B clients.
- Track and improve sales and marketing KPIs.
- Represent the brand to cycling communities, media, and associations.
- Optimize the company’s digital operations and e-commerce platforms (Shopify, Klaviyo, HubSpot).
- Support environmental and social certification efforts (Carbon Neutral, 1% for the Planet, B-Corp).
- And contribute your ideas and energy in a dynamic, entrepreneurial environment!
🌿 What We Offer
- A creative and entrepreneurial work culture.
- A competitive salary aligned with experience.
- Flexible work environment (hybrid – Sherbrooke & remote).
- Opportunity to travel, work remotely, and live the adventure.
- Employee discounts on outdoor and cycling gear.
- The satisfaction of helping grow a Canadian-made, sustainable brand.

What Makes Arkel Different
If nature is our playground, then it is our responsibility to preserve it for others to enjoy.
That’s why we think it is important to make bags that will last a lifetime, contrary to the world of fast-fashion and sweatshops. Unlike other industries, you can feel good about working in an environment that prioritizes the planet before profits.
Not only does we work hard to manufacturer most products here in Canada but also source and select local, carbon neutral and recycled materials.
Since our beginnings, this is part of our DNA,
